When I was a kid, I stumbled across a battered copy of The Greek Coffin Mystery by Ellery Queen. Midway through, the book suddenly paused—Ellery Queen himself spoke directly to the reader:
"All the clues are here. Can you solve the case before I reveal the answer?"
It wasn’t just a story anymore.
It was an invitation.
For the first time, I wasn't just an observer — I became part of the mystery.
That feeling, that thrill, never left me.
CASE: UNSOLVED is my way of passing that invitation forward.
Detective stories are more than puzzles.
They are a quiet rebellion against chaos.
In times of economic depression, technological upheaval, or social distrust, detective fiction has always flourished. It reminds us that logic still works, truth can still be found, and individual effort still matters.
In a world overflowing with noise and misinformation, learning to trace a clean line of reasoning — to resist distractions, lies, and false leads — is not just a game.
It’s survival.
